609ff91894 🚸(backend) on user search match emails by Levenstein distance
When the query looks like an email (includes @) we search by
Levenstein distance because we are just trying to prevent typing
errors, not searching anymore.

It is important to still propose results with a short Levenstein
distance because it is frequent to forget a double letter in
someone's name for example "Pacoud" or even "pacou" instead of
"Paccoud" and we want to prevent duplicates or failing on
invitation.

We consider the query string to be an email as soon as it contains
a "@" character. Trying harder to identify a string that is really
an email would lead to weird behaviors like toto@example.gouv looking
like and email but if we continue typing toto@example.gouv.f not
looking like an email... before toto@example.gouv.fr finally looking
like an email. The result would be jumping from one type of search
to the other. As soon as there is a "@" in the query, we can be
sure that the user is not looking for a name anymore and we can
switch to matching by Levenstein distance.

2c915d53f4 ️(backend) optimize number of queries on document list view
I realized most of the database queries made when getting a document
list view were to include nested accesses. This detailed information
about accesses in only necessary for the document detail view.

I introduced a specific serializer for the document list view with
less fields. For a list of 20 documents with 5 accesses, we go down
from 3x5x20= 300 queries to just 3 queries.

494638d306 (models/api) add link access reach and role
Link access was either public or private and was only allowing readers.

This commit makes link access more powerful:
- link reach can be private (users need to obtain specific access by
  document's administrators), restricted (any authenticated user) or
  public (anybody including anonymous users)
- link role can be reader or editor.

It is thus now possible to give editor access to an anonymous user or
any authenticated user.

67a20f249e (backend) add url to download media attachments with access rights
We make use of nginx subrequests to block media file downloads while
we check for access rights. The request is then proxied to the object
storage engine and authorization is added via the "Authorization"
header. This way the media urls are static and can be stored in the
document's json content without compromising on security: access
control is done on all requests based on the user cookie session.
